Types of Synology NAS
Synology NAS comes in a variety of models and sizes to fit different needs. The most popular types are the desktop models and rackmount models. The desktop models are designed to be placed on a desk or table and are ideal for home and small office use. Rackmount models are designed to be installed in a server rack, making them suitable for larger organizations. Both models offer a variety of features and options, including expandable storage, data backup, and media streaming.
Storage Capacity
One of the most important factors to consider when choosing a Synology NAS is storage capacity. Synology NAS is available in a range of storage capacities, from 2 to 24 bays. It is important to consider your current and future storage needs when selecting a NAS model. Synology NAS also offers a range of expandable storage options, allowing you to increase your storage capacity as your needs grow.

Data Backup
Synology NAS offers a range of data backup options, ensuring that your data is safe and secure. Synology NAS supports local and cloud-based backup, allowing you to choose the most suitable solution for your needs. Synology NAS also supports RAID, allowing you to create an array of hard drives for increased data protection and performance.
Media Streaming
Synology NAS also offers media streaming capabilities, allowing you to access your media files from anywhere. Synology NAS supports a wide range of media streaming protocols, including UPnP, DNLA, and AirPlay. With these protocols, you can easily stream your media files to a wide range of devices, including computers, smartphones, and tablets.
